Apprentice Software Tester

PERINATAL INSTITUTE

BIRMINGHAM, B15 3BU

Closes on Friday 15 November

Posted on 11 October 2024


Summary

The apprentice software tester will be working on various projects, supporting the team leads with testing of clinical applications that Perinatal Institute (PI) provide. Throughout this role, you will be working closely with the IT/Development, clinical, design and data teams performing a range of tests to suit the needs/requirements at the time.

Annual wage
£20,000 a year

Minimum wage rates (opens in new tab)

Training course
Software tester (level 4)
Hours
You will be working 36 hours per week: 2 days from home (Monday + Thursday) 2 days in the office (Tuesday + Wednesday) The above schedule is not permanent and subject to change at the full discretion of the company. Working hours TBC.

36 hours a week

Possible start date

Monday 2 December

Duration

1 Year 6 Months

Positions available

1

Work

As an apprentice, you’ll work at a company and get hands-on experience. You’ll gain new skills and work alongside experienced staff.

What you’ll do at work

Job Role:

You will be responsible to the IT Manager and also be working alongside an experienced software tester who will take on a mentorship role towards you, including managing your day-to-day activities.

You will need to demonstrate strong initiative with sound time management and prioritisation skills for different tasks and projects. The post holder will need to deliver highly competent testing documentation and shall be responsible for testing and managing the documentation for a range of software used.

Key Duties and Responsibilities: 

  • To undertake duties as directed/requested by management to support the delivery and implementation of distinct projects; with focus on the reducing still births nationally and internationally
  • Performing functional, regression, exploratory testing as needed

Capable of performing the following tests:

  • Functionality, regression, exploratory, validation (including data), smoke, integration/automation, API end-to-end, and UI testing
  • Put in place testing automation where possible
  • Able to effectively work with other departments regularly to test various projects
  • Analyse the requirements and wireframes to prepare the detailed test cases
  • Execute manual test cases and recording the observations
  • Reporting defects using JIRA to track bugs and lifecycle
  • Contribute to documentation of currently running/available services and products
  • Maintain all testing documentation for current projects
  • Ensuring every project and product release is completely and robustly tested to the fullest extent possible
  • Ensuring there is archived documentation of all testing processes for each release
  • Quality assurance for product releases
  • Liaising consistently with the developer(s) and the project manager(s)
  • Engineering the automation of tests that are currently performed manually
  • Testing optimisation (efficiency and robustness)
  • Constant evaluation of current software and test to anticipate future issues
  • Produce maintain and continually improve test strategies for individual projects and the overall organisation

Undertake other duties as may be necessary after consultation with line manager or team leads.

Qualities and Skills: 

  • A proven interest in technology and software testing and a willingness to develop the skills needed for a career as a software tester
  • Demonstrate excellent communication skills, particularly with highlighting problems, issues, and concerns regarding testing
  • Fast learner and willingness to self-teach (on the companies’ time) methodologies and technologies around software testing
  • Sound knowledge of basic testing principles to different types of tests
  • Background experience or training/education in a testing field

Where you’ll work

2ND FLOOR

75 HARBORNE ROAD

BIRMINGHAM

B15 3BU

Training

An apprenticeship includes regular training with a college or other training organisation. At least 20% of your working hours will be spent training or studying.

College or training organisation

DIGITAL NATIVE (UK) LIMITED

Your training course

Software tester (level 4)

Equal to higher national certificate (HNC)

Course contents
  • apply static test techniques
  • apply Black Box test techniques such as Equivalence Partitioning, Boundary Value Analysis, Decision Table Testing and State Transition Testing
  • analyse test objectives and requirements/test basis to define test scope and coverage criteria
  • use tools to automate, manage or support any test activity
  • Apply a regression strategy including selection of tests, maintenance of regression suites and identifying tests suitable for automation
  • use defect tracking tools
  • adapt and apply testing activities according to industry standard development methodologies (sequential and iterative)
  • apply the range of different software test types within the broad categories of Functional, Non-Functional (Security, Performance & Usability), and White Box/Structural Testing
  • apply and support testing at different Test Levels appropriate to the Software Development Lifecycle (such as Unit Testing, Component Integration Testing, System Testing, System Integration Testing and User Acceptance Testing), taking into account the fundamentals of testing
  • conform to specific industry standards where appropriate (such as GDPR, health informatics, safety critical, etc.) related to software testing
  • maintain up to date knowledge of technological developments in the field of Software Testing
  • record and interpret test progress and results, communicating test status to the relevant stakeholders
  • Design and follow tests to achieve coverage criteria
  • Your training plan

    As part of the Level 4 Software Tester apprenticeship standard, you’ll be registered as a member with the British Computer Society and be on a fast track to an industry recognised qualification and your dedicated industry coach will support you through a blended approach that will include remote, in person, 1-2-1 and group learning.

    Requirements

    Essential qualifications

    GCSE in:

    • 7 GCSE's including Maths and English (grade A*-C/9-4 (or equivalent))
    • Computer Science, Maths, Science or similar (grade A - C)

    Let the company know about other relevant qualifications and industry experience you have. They can adjust the apprenticeship to reflect what you already know.

    Skills

    • Communication skills
    • IT skills
    • Attention to detail
    • Organisation skills
    • Problem solving skills
    • Number skills
    • Analytical skills
    • Logical
    • Team working
    • Initiative
    • Non judgemental
    • Patience

    About this company

    The Perinatal Institute is a national not-for-profit organisation set up to enhance the safety and quality of maternity care. It is a qualified provider of maternity support services, including education and training in standardised maternity records, fetal growth assessment and perinatal audit.

    https://www.perinatal.org.uk/ (opens in new tab)

    After this apprenticeship

    Continued employment and career development. 

    Ask a question

    The contact for this apprenticeship is:

    DIGITAL NATIVE (UK) LIMITED

    The reference code for this apprenticeship is VAC1000281725.

    Apply now

    Closes on Friday 15 November

    When you apply, you’ll be asked to sign in with a GOV.UK One Login. You can create one at the same time as applying for this apprenticeship.

    After signing in, you’ll apply for this apprenticeship on the company's website.